BV is a prevalent sexually associated infection linked to several gynecologic complications and acquisition of STDs and acquisition and transmission of HIV. It seems that normalization of the vaginal flora may be effective for preventing short-term complications. The implications of screening and treating BV to prevent long-term complications are less clear and may depend on the availability of more effective treatment regimens.
